What Are Crypto Casino Games?
Crypto casino games are online gambling platforms that permit gamers to bet digital currencies rather of conventional fiat cash (like GBP, EUR, or GBP). These games operate on web-based platforms incorporated crypto casino with blockchain technology.
Unlike standard online gambling establishments that depend on central payment processors, crypto casinos frequently make use of wise agreements to assist in deposits and withdrawals. This eliminates the need for banks or credit card companies as intermediaries, leading to near-instantaneous transaction times and substantially lower fees.

The Risks
- Rate Volatility: If you transfer Bitcoin and the cost drops 10% the next day, your bankroll decreases even if you haven't lost a game. Lack of Recourse: If a website declines to pay, recuperating funds is very tough due to the confidential nature of crypto. Regulatory Grey Area: Many crypto gambling establishments run without a license, indicating there is no legal authority to handle disputes.

1. Is it legal to play at a Crypto Casino? The legality depends on your regional jurisdiction. In many countries, the legal status of cryptocurrency betting is vague or strictly managed. Gamers are accountable for ensuring they are not violating local laws.
2. What does "Provably Fair" indicate? Provably Fair is an algorithm that allows players to confirm the randomness of the game results. By utilizing a seed supplied by the gamer and the server, the last result can be determined and examined to ensure the casino did not control the result.
3. Can I convert my profits to regular currency? Yes. Many crypto exchanges (like Coinbase or Binance) permit you to offer your cryptocurrency for fiat currency and withdraw it to a bank account.
4. What happens if the rate of the crypto crashes while I'm playing? The value of your balance is connected to the marketplace rate of the cryptocurrency. If the price drops, your balance in GBP terms will reduce immediately. There is no "pause" on price variation.
